In 2008, Christopher Nolan made a superhero movie that felt like a gritty crime thriller. It changed how we look at big-budget films. The scale was massive, but the sharp writing is what kept The Dark Knight stuck in our heads for so long.

Every main character gets a line that really hits home. From the Joker's twisted worldview to Harvey Dent's tragic warnings, these words drive the film. Take a look back at the quotes that proved a comic book movie could say something real about human nature, chaos, and justice.

You either die a hero, or you live long enough to see yourself become the villain.

Harvey Dent

Compromise is a slow poison. Over time, the daily concessions required to stay in power wear down your ethics until you become the very obstacle you set out to destroy.

I'm whatever Gotham needs me to be.

Batman

True service requires shedding your ego entirely. Sometimes, doing the job means letting people hate you so they can focus on healing themselves.
